Description
One of the biggest banks in Lithuania Swedbank intends to dismiss 300 employees by the end of 2009. At the moment Swedbank employs 2990 people. According to the management, the main cause of the dismissals is decreased volume of the services provided in the country. Swedbank has already closed 5 branch offices in Lithuania since the beginning of the year 2009.
